Transaction 59795af206ffab8e8f1722276d3faab72223f29eadb7eda3e203470c186e5117
1 Input
1 Output
-
59795af206ffab8e8f1722276d3faab72223f29eadb7eda3e203470c186e5117:0
- value
- 483108
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c2d84429b699b060432726f4419785553f7a0f5
- address
- bc1q8skcgs5mdxdsvppjwfh5gxtc24fl0g84m2wll7